Wem gehört Facebook eigentlich?

Vor ein paar Tagen wurde der Wert des Social Networks Facebook auf 50 Mrd US Dollar geschätzt. Viele fühlten sich an die Dot Com Blase aus alten Zeiten erinnert. Businessinsider hat nun eine Grafik veröffentlicht, die zeigt wer eigentlich zur Zeit alles an Facebook beteiligt ist.

who-owns-facebook

Wer sich nun wundert, warum Bono auch auf dieser Liste vertreten ist, dem sei gesagt das Bono sich vor ein paar Monaten bei Facebook eingekauft hat. via createordie

PDF in andere Formate umwandeln - PDFZilla umsonst

PDFZilla ist ein Programm um PDFs in andere Formate umzuwandeln. Wobei die ganze Bandbreite an Formaten unterstützt wird. Egal ob Word, HTML, Bilder, RTF, SWF oder TXT, man muss nur die gewünschte Datei in das Programm ziehen und los geht es.

Das Tolle ist, dass der Hersteller das Programm bis 5. Februar komplett umsonst anbietet. Hier müsst nur das Programm herunterladen und folgenden Code zum registrieren eingeben.

8061822TWDV6YUK

pdfzilla

[Update]

Leider scheint es so, das PDFZilla so seine Probleme beim Konvertieren hat, bei einem Kollegen scheint zB. die Word Konvertierung überhaupt nicht zu funktionieren. Eine kommerzielle Alternative wäre PDFTiger (Freischaltung funktioniert zufällig mit dem gleichen Code wie PDFZilla). Dieses sieht zwar fast gleich aus, scheint aber etwas besser zu funktionieren. Eine andere Alternative, die mir eigentlich nach einen kurzen Test am Besten gefällt ist der AnyBizSoft PDF Converter. Dieser ist als Facebook Fan in der Version 3 umsonst zu haben und mit folgenden Daten zu installieren: code: 51A205F54B933A4748FC email: gift2fans@anybizsoft.com. Die umgewandelten Dateien beinhalten keine Textboxen wie bei anderen Programmen und können somit besser editiert werden. Ich hoffe das nun für jeden etwas dabei ist.

Eigene Themes für Google Chrome erstellen

Der Chrome Browser aus dem Hause Google wird ja immer beliebter. Wie vom Konkurrent Firefox unter dem Namen "Personas" bekannt, kann man bei Google Chrome ebenfalls die Oberfläche nach dem eigenen Geschmack einrichten. Wem die vorhandenen Chrome Themes nicht genügen, der kann mit einfachen Mitteln sein eigenes Theme erstellen. Alles was dazu benötigt wird, ist ein Foto und ein Bild Editor (IrfanView reicht hier völlig aus)
Anfangen wollen wir mit dem Ergebnis, damit ihr eine Vorstellung habt, was am Ende dabei heraus kommen soll

Vorher

foto

Nachher

chrome_theme

Schritt 1

Ihr erstellt einen Ordner, ich habe den Ordner "Cossi" genannt. In diesem Ordner erstellt ihr zusätzlich einen Ordner "Images"

chrome_dateien

Schritt 2

Nun müsst ihr die einzelnen Elemente für eure Oberfläche erstellen. Dazu reicht ein einfaches Bildbearbeitungsprogramm, wie IrfanView. Damit könnt ihr einzelne Bilder aus dem Hauptbild ausschneiden. Insgesamt werden 4 Elemente benötigt. Wobei immer nur auf die Höhe der Bilder geachtet werden muss, die Breite ist nicht so wichtig.

  • Frame: Dieses Bild wird später den Hintergrund in der  oberen Leiste darstellen. Man wählt also am besten einen etwas dunkleren Ton, damit sich die die Tabs später davon abheben. Dieser Frame solle mindestens 30 Pixel hoch sein, die Breite ist egal, das Format muss *png sein. Am Ende solltet ihr ein Bild "frame.png" mit in eurem Image Ordner liegen haben
  • Toolbar: Dieses Bild stellt später die Farbe für die aktiven Tabs samt Tableiste bereit. Das Bild sollte mindestens 120 Pixel hoch sein und als "toolbar.png" im Ordner "Images" abgespeichert werden.
  • Tab Background: Wie der Name schon sagt ist dieses Bild für den inaktiven Tab zuständig. Es sollte mindestens 65 Pixel hoch sein und wird als "tab.png" im Ordner "Images" abgelegt.
  • Page Background: Zu guter Letzt fehlt noch das Hintergrundbild. Dieses sollte Minimum 800x600 Pixel haben. In meinem Fall habe ich es auf meine Bildschirmauflösung 1280x024 angepasst und als "backgroung.png" unter "Images" abgespeichert

chrome_bilder

Schritt 3

Nun wird noch eine sogenannte Manifest Datei benötigt (manifest.json). Diese stellt die nötigen Informationen für das Browser Theme bereit.

chrome_manifest

In dieser Datei sind die Pfade zu den Bildern, sowie der Name des Ordners hinterlegt. Zusätzlich können noch Informationen zu Farbe, Größe, etc. abgespeichert werden. Um so eine Datei zu bauen, erstellt ihr eine neue Textdatei und kopiert folgende Befehle einfach hinein (Den Pfad und die Namen müsst ihr bei Bedarf natürlich anpassen). Das ganze speichert ihr dann in eurem Theme Ordner unter "manifest.json" ab.

{
"version": "1.0",
"name": "Cossi",
"theme": {
"images" : {
"theme_frame" : "images/frame.png",
"theme_toolbar" : "images/toolbar.png",
"theme_ntp_background" : "images/background.png",
"theme_tab_background" : "images/tab.png"
},
"colors" : {
"ntp_link": [255,255,255],
"ntp_text": [255,255,255],
"ntp_section_link": [255,255,255],
"ntp_section_text": [10 , 17 , 27],
"ntp_background": [10 , 17 , 27],
"frame": [10 , 17 , 27],
"toolbar": [10 , 17 , 27],
"tab_text": [255,255,255],
"tab_background_text": [10 , 17 , 27],
"bookmark_text": [255,255,255]
},
"tints" : {
"buttons" : [0.33, 0.5, 0.47]
},
"properties" : {
"ntp_background_alignment" : "bottom",
"ntp_background_repeat": "no-repeat"
}
}
}

Sollten Fehler in der Steuerdatei vorhanden sein, so werden diese beim ersten Test des Themes samt Zeilennummer angezeigt und können einfach behoben werden.

Schritt 4

Nachdem alle Schritte erfolgreich abgeschlossen worden sind, kann es nun ans Testen des erstellen Themes gehen. Dazu öffnet man den Chrome Browser und tippt in der Adressleiste "chrome://extensions" ein. Danach gelangt man auf eine Seite wo rechts oben "Entwicklermodus" steht. Diesen aktiviert man per Klick auf "+". Nun kann man über "Entpackte Erweiterung laden" sein Theme, in unserem Fall den Ordner "Cossi" öffnen und bekommt sein eigenes Chrome Theme angezeigt.
Sollte die Manifest Datei fehlerhaft sein, bekommt ihr spätestens jetzt eine Meldung angezeigt, aus der ihr entnehmen könnt wo genau sich der Fehlerteufel eingeschlichen hat.

chrome_fehler

Wenn ihr alle Fehler behoben habt und mit dem Aussehen eures Themes zufrieden seid, könnt ihr im gleichen Menü die "Erweiterung packen" und als offizielles Theme Format abspeichern. Viel Spaß beim ausprobieren. Quelle lifehacker

[Update]

Der Chrome Theme Generator könnte für alle hilfreich sein, die mit der manifest Datei oder anderem Probleme haben.

[Update 2]

Hier findet ihr weitere Möglichkeiten (Theme Creator App) für das eigene Chrome Design.

Firefox Beta 9 ist da

Bereits gestern hat Mozilla eine neue Beta Version seines Browsers veröffentlicht. Überarbeitet wurde der Code des Lesezeichen und Historie Managers, außerdem wurde eine pre compartment garbage collection aktiviert, die ein besseres Arbeiten bei Animationen ermöglichen soll. Im Februar soll dann endgültig die finale Version des 4ten Firefox erscheinen.

firefox beta 9

Die portable Version findet ihr wie immer bei Caschy

Neue Google Chrome Versionen

Chrome  8.0.552.237

Google hat mal wieder an seinen Browsern gearbeitet, dieses Mal wurde aber Googles Tagesgeld Konto um $14,500 erleichtert. Der Konzern hatte im Vorfeld Prämien für Entdecker von Sicherheitslücken versprochen.
Google hat ja in letzter Zeit wieder von sich hören lassen, sei es mit Straßenwerbung oder der Verbannung des h.264 Codecs (mp4) in kommenden Chrome Versionen. In der jetzt veröffentlichten Version 8.0.552.237 ist dieser Codec zwar noch aktiv, es bleibt aber abzuwarten wie lange dies noch so bleibt. Zukünftig soll jedoch nur noch VP8/WebM als offener Codec verwendet werden.

In der neuen Version 8.0.552.237 wurden 16 Lücken geschlossen. Im Detail sehen diese wie folgt aus:

  • [58053] Medium Browser crash in extensions notification handling.
  • [$1337] [65764] High Bad pointer handling in node iteration.
  • [66334] High Crashes when printing multi-page PDFs.
  • [$1000] [66560] High Stale pointer with CSS + canvas.
  • [$500] [66748] High Stale pointer with CSS + cursors.
  • [67100] High Use after free in PDF page handling.
  • [$1000] [67208] High Stack corruption after PDF out-of-memory condition.
  • [$1000] [67303] High Bad memory access with mismatched video frame sizes.
  • [$500] [67363] High Stale pointer with SVG use element.
  • [$1000] [67393] Medium Uninitialized pointer in the browser triggered by rogue extension.
  • [$1000] [68115] High Vorbis decoder buffer overflows.
  • [$1000] [68170] High Buffer overflow in PDF shading.
  • [$1000] [68178] High Bad cast in anchor handling.
  • [$1000] [68181] High Bad cast in video handling.
  • [$1000] [68439] High Stale rendering node after DOM node removal.
  • [$3133.7] [68666] Critical Stale pointer in speech handling.

chrome 8

Chrome 8

Chrome 10.0.628.0 Entwickler & 9.0.597.47 Beta

Auch eine neue Entwickler Version der Version 10 ist erschienen. Hier wurde unter anderem die Fehlermeldung "update required" ausgebessert, diese kam auch wenn keine neuen Updates zur Verfügung standen. Zusätzlich wurde die v8 Engine aktualisiert. In der Version 9 hat man lediglich am Sandboxing des Flash Player gearbeitet. Beide Versionen laufen bei meinen Systemen sehr stabil. Man kann also ruhig auch schon auf Version 10 umsteigen.

Chrome 10

Chrome 10

Chrome 9

Chrome 9